Guage Lights Question

My 06 2500 is loosing the instrument lights at the fuel guage area part of the spedo and the parts guy at the dealer can't find bulbs in the parts book, only for A/C area and over head console, Has anyone here actually changed a bulb on a 3rd gen cluster, I just assumed that they were like most other vehicles. before I start digging into the dash I thought I would ask.

I had several of mine go out a few yrs ago. Went to dealership and actually got lucky.....no no not that way . They had just had to order a set for another customer and knew exactly what I needed....what luck. Anywho, the cluster bulbs on my '03 were the same as the a/c control bulbs. Not sure about the '06 models but I would think they'd be the same still. Very easy to change out....just take your time with the cluster removal....not much room to work when getting the harnesses unplugged back there.
